Time Limits
In a number of states, asbestos victims have a limited time to file mesothelioma lawsuits. These laws are known as statutes of limitations, and they establish deadlines for filing an injury claim or wrongful death claim. A mesothelioma lawyer can help families and patients determine the statute of limitations that applies to their case. The applicable statute could depend on various aspects, including the victim's place of residence and employment. It can also vary based on where asbestos exposure was experienced and the asbestos-related companies or work sites are involved.
The "clock" of the statute of limitations typically begins when a person was aware or should have been aware that exposure to asbestos caused a serious injury. In mesothelioma, this is usually the date of diagnosis. In certain cases the clock could begin earlier. The clock may start earlier, for instance, if patients suffer from a chronic condition like asthma, which requires constant medication, and limits their activity.
If a mesothelioma patient or someone in the family dies before the statute of limitation has expired, the estate can still file for compensation against the parties responsible. These lawsuits are typically granted to pay funeral costs as well as lost income and suffering and pain.
